Fiberglass Fabric Market by End Use: Building Construction and Transportation
Fiberglass fabric serves multiple end-use industries because of its strength, durability, corrosion resistance, and lightweight characteristics.
The market is segmented into building construction, transportation, electrical and electronics, industrial, and consumer goods.
Building Construction
Building construction is the largest end-use segment.
Fiberglass fabrics are widely used in insulation, roofing, panels, and reinforcement applications.
Market Research Future estimates that the construction application could grow from approximately USD 1.2 billion in 2024 to USD 2.0 billion by 2035.
Transportation
Transportation is the fastest-growing end-use segment.
Automotive and aerospace manufacturers are increasingly adopting lightweight composite materials to improve efficiency and performance.
Electrical and Electronics
Fiberglass materials can provide insulation and durability in electrical and electronic applications.
Industrial Applications
Industrial users utilize fiberglass fabric in reinforcement, protection, insulation, and composite manufacturing.
Consumer Goods
Fiberglass composites can also be incorporated into selected consumer products requiring durability and lightweight construction.
